It's a disappointment in my books....and not because it's a Dodge.....

For starters, it's still virtually dead last in regards to performance in its class.....the 300hp SRT option still is a rumor....and the AWD factor is only going to make the car even heavier then it already is. The exterior is a step up, but the performance doesnt get it done....and once again a potentially great looking car is wasted by Dodge. They've done it with both the Avenger/Stratus coupes....and now again with the Avenger sedan.


Consider this....my current car is a 2004 Grand Prix GTP Competition Group....and the 2007 Grand Prix GT is an identical car specs wise.....so I'll use it to compare to...

2007 Grand Prix GT - 3.8L V6 Supercharged
2007 Avenger R/T - 3.5L V6 Naturally Aspirated - motor is neutered down from 250hp

2007 Grand Prix GT - 260hp/280ftlbs torque @5400rpm
2007 Avenger R/T - 235hp/232ftlbs torque @6400rpm

2007 Grand Prix GT - FWD
2007 Avenger R/T - FWD/AWD

2007 Grand Prix GT - 198in length (just 3 in shy of being the same length as a Charger)
2007 Avenger R/T - 191in length

2007 Grand Prix GT - $25,320
2007 Avenger R/T - $23,545 (AWD package pushes it to $25,545)

2007 Grand Prix GT - curb weight - 3484lbs
2007 Avenger R/T - curb weight - 3568lbs FWD (3738lbs in AWD setup)

The thing here is....why settle for an Avenger when you could get a good deal on a Charger SXT with 250hp/250ftlbs of torque for relatively the same price as an Avenger R/T? It just seems to me that buying a car that's only 10in shorter and with less space for the same price is not only a deterrent, but a mistake. I could be wrong, but I just feel you'd be better off buying a RWD Charger SXT and enjoying it more then you would an Avenger.......
